Burn injuries occur when the skin and underlying tissues are damaged due to exposure to heat, electricity, chemicals, radiation, or friction. They can vary in severity, from minor superficial burns to severe deep burns that can be life-threatening.
The damage results in the death of skin cells, which can lead to a massive loss of fluid. Dehydration, electrolyte imbalance, and renal and circulatory failure follow, which can be fatal. Burn patients are treated with intravenous fluids to offset...

    Background:

    • Football injuries pose significant challenges to player health and team performance.
    • Accurate disability prediction is crucial for effective medical management and strategic planning in sports.

    Purpose of the Study:

    • To introduce a novel football injury classification system.
    • To enhance the accuracy of disability predictions for football-related injuries.

    Main Methods:

    • Development of a comprehensive injury classification framework.
    • Validation of the system through clinical data analysis (details not provided in abstract).

    Main Results:

    • The proposed classification system facilitates more precise disability prognostication.
    • Improved prediction accuracy supports informed decision-making for medical professionals and coaching staff.

    Conclusions:

    • The developed football injury classification system offers a valuable tool for physicians.
    • This system indirectly benefits team planning by providing reliable disability assessments.
